1. Introduction to Metabolism Boosters and Regulatory Context

Introduction to Metabolism Boosters and Regulatory Context

The term "metabolism booster" is widely used in consumer health and wellness to describe a broad category of dietary supplements, foods, and lifestyle practices purported to increase the body's metabolic rate. In a clinical context, metabolism refers to the sum of all biochemical processes that sustain life, with basal metabolic rate (BMR) being the energy expended at rest. The appeal of boosting metabolism lies in the potential to enhance energy expenditure, thereby supporting weight management and vitality.

Common substances and strategies marketed under this umbrella include:

  • Thermogenic ingredients: Such as caffeine, green tea extract (EGCG), capsaicin, and certain bitter orange extracts (synephrine).
  • Macronutrient-focused approaches: High-protein diets or specific eating patterns.
  • Lifestyle interventions: High-intensity interval training (HIIT) and strength training.

It is crucial to distinguish the evidence supporting these different categories. The metabolic effects of structured exercise and adequate protein intake are well-documented in physiology. In contrast, the evidence for over-the-counter supplement ingredients is often preliminary, mixed, or derived from small, short-term studies. Effects, when present, are typically modest and may not translate to meaningful long-term weight loss or health outcomes for the general population.

Expert Insight: Clinicians view the term "booster" with caution, as it implies a significant and sustained elevation in metabolic rate. While certain interventions can create a temporary, marginal increase in energy expenditure (thermogenesis), the body's homeostatic mechanisms often compensate. A sustainable metabolic health strategy is fundamentally rooted in consistent lifestyle habits, not in isolated products.

The regulatory context for these products, particularly dietary supplements, is a critical point of understanding. In the United States, the Food and Drug Administration (FDA) regulates supplements under the Dietary Supplement Health and Education Act (DSHEA) of 1994. This framework differs significantly from the pre-market approval process for pharmaceuticals.

  • Supplement manufacturers are responsible for ensuring their products are safe and that label claims are truthful and not misleading.
  • The FDA's role is primarily post-market. It acts against products that are adulterated, misbranded, or found to pose a risk to public health after they are on the market.
  • Claims of affecting the structure or function of the body (e.g., "supports metabolism") are permitted without prior FDA approval, but they must be accompanied by a disclaimer stating the FDA has not evaluated the claim.

This regulatory environment means the burden of proof for initial safety and efficacy rests with the manufacturer, and consumers may encounter products where the evidence for metabolic "boosting" is not robust. Individuals with underlying health conditions—such as cardiovascular issues, thyroid disorders, anxiety, or those who are pregnant or breastfeeding—should exercise particular caution and consult a healthcare provider before using any supplement marketed to alter metabolism.

2. Scientific Evidence and Proposed Mechanisms

Scientific Evidence and Proposed Mechanisms

The scientific evaluation of popular metabolism boosters reveals a spectrum of evidence, from well-established physiological mechanisms to preliminary or overstated claims. A clinically responsible analysis requires separating these categories.

Evidence for Established Mechanisms

Certain ingredients have documented, though often modest, thermogenic effects supported by human trials.

  • Caffeine: Robust evidence confirms caffeine can increase metabolic rate by 3–11% and enhance fat oxidation, primarily via adenosine receptor antagonism and increased epinephrine release. Effects are dose-dependent and tolerance can develop.
  • Green Tea Extract (EGCG & Caffeine): Meta-analyses of randomized controlled trials suggest the combination can produce a small but statistically significant increase in energy expenditure (≈70–100 kcal/day) and fat oxidation, likely through catechol-O-methyltransferase inhibition.
  • Protein: The thermic effect of food (TEF) is highest for protein, requiring 20–30% of its calories for digestion and processing, compared to 5–10% for carbs and 0–3% for fats. This is a consistent physiological fact.

Limited or Mixed Evidence

Many other common ingredients lack conclusive human data for meaningful, long-term metabolic enhancement.

  • Capsaicin (from chili peppers): May offer a very slight, transient increase in thermogenesis and satiety, but the clinical impact on weight loss is minimal and not sustained.
  • L-Carnitine, B-Vitamins: While crucial for metabolic pathways, supplementation does not boost metabolism in individuals without a diagnosed deficiency.
  • “Proprietary Blends”: These often combine multiple ingredients at undisclosed doses. Synergistic effects are frequently claimed but rarely proven in high-quality, independent studies.

Clinical Perspective: It is critical to contextualize these mechanisms. A 5-10% increase in metabolic rate, while physiologically real for some compounds, often translates to an extra 50-150 calories burned per day—an effect easily negated by minor dietary choices. Sustainable metabolic health is built on foundational pillars: muscle mass preservation, consistent physical activity, and adequate sleep, not on supplement-induced thermogenesis alone.

The proposed mechanisms for many “boosters” also come with important caveats. Stimulant-based products can increase heart rate and blood pressure. The long-term safety of high-dose isolated compounds is often not well-studied.

Who should be cautious? Individuals with cardiovascular conditions, hypertension, anxiety disorders, thyroid disease, or who are pregnant/nursing should avoid stimulant-based metabolism products without explicit medical consultation. Those on medications should discuss potential interactions with a pharmacist or physician.

3. Health Risks and Contraindications

Health Risks and Contraindications

While marketed for their metabolic effects, many popular over-the-counter boosters carry significant health risks that are often understated. A clinically responsible assessment requires separating well-documented adverse effects from theoretical concerns, while identifying populations for whom these products are contraindicated.

Documented Adverse Effects

Strong evidence from clinical case reports and adverse event databases links common ingredients to specific harms:

  • Stimulant-based ingredients (e.g., high-dose caffeine, synephrine, yohimbine): Can precipitate tachycardia, hypertension, anxiety, insomnia, and palpitations. In susceptible individuals, they may trigger arrhythmias.
  • Proprietary blends & undisclosed constituents: FDA warnings have highlighted products adulterated with prescription drugs (e.g., sibutramine) or controlled substances, posing risks of toxicity and drug interactions.
  • Liver toxicity: Certain herbal extracts, notably some green tea extract concentrates used in weight loss formulas, have been associated with clinically significant hepatotoxicity in case reports.

Contraindications and Populations Requiring Caution

The following individuals should avoid metabolism-boosting supplements or consult a physician before use, due to elevated risk:

  • Cardiovascular conditions: Individuals with hypertension, coronary artery disease, arrhythmias, or a history of stroke.
  • Psychiatric conditions: Those with anxiety disorders, panic attacks, or a history of stimulant misuse.
  • Metabolic & organ impairments: Patients with thyroid dysfunction, liver disease, or kidney disease.
  • Pregnant or breastfeeding women: Due to a lack of safety data and potential for fetal or infant exposure.
  • Individuals on polypharmacy: Potential interactions with antidepressants, blood thinners, diabetes medications, and thyroid hormones.

Clinical Perspective: The absence of rigorous pre-market safety reviews for dietary supplements means risk identification is often reactive, based on post-market surveillance. Clinicians emphasize that "natural" does not equate to safe, and a product's metabolic mechanism of action is frequently the same mechanism that drives its adverse effects. A thorough medication and supplement history is essential to identify hidden risks.

In summary, the potential for harm from metabolism boosters is not speculative but documented. The decision to use such products should be informed by an individual's specific health profile and made in consultation with a healthcare provider who can assess the risk-benefit ratio in the context of overall health goals.

4. Balanced Recommendations for Practical Use

Balanced Recommendations for Practical Use

Given the complex and often overstated evidence surrounding popular metabolism boosters, a practical and evidence-based approach is essential. The goal is not to seek a single "magic bullet" but to integrate supportive strategies within a broader, sustainable health framework.

For individuals considering dietary supplements like green tea extract, caffeine, or capsaicin, the following recommendations are prudent:

  • Prioritize Foundational Health: No supplement can replace the metabolic benefits of consistent physical activity, adequate sleep, stress management, and a balanced diet rich in whole foods. These are non-negotiable pillars with robust, long-term evidence.
  • Understand the Modest Role of Supplements: View any purported metabolism booster as a minor adjunct, not a primary driver of change. The average metabolic increase from most studied compounds is often clinically insignificant for weight loss on its own.
  • Choose Single-Ingredient Products: Avoid complex proprietary blends where dosages of individual components are obscured. Select products with a single, well-researched ingredient (e.g., EGCG from green tea) at a dose aligned with clinical studies.
  • Monitor for Adverse Effects: Discontinue use and consult a physician if you experience tachycardia, gastrointestinal distress, anxiety, or headaches.

Clinical Perspective: In practice, I rarely prescribe metabolism-boosting supplements. The evidence is typically preliminary, effect sizes are small, and the risk-benefit ratio is unfavorable compared to lifestyle intervention. For patients who are adamant about trying one, a time-limited trial with close monitoring for efficacy and side effects is the most responsible approach. The focus must remain on building sustainable habits.

It is critical to highlight populations who should exercise extreme caution or avoid these products entirely. This includes individuals with:

  • Cardiovascular conditions (e.g., hypertension, arrhythmia)
  • Thyroid disorders
  • Anxiety or panic disorders
  • Liver or kidney impairment
  • Those who are pregnant or breastfeeding
  • Anyone taking multiple medications, due to risk of herb-drug interactions

The most balanced recommendation is to consult a healthcare provider—such as a primary care physician, registered dietitian, or endocrinologist—before initiating any new supplement. They can help assess individual risk, evaluate for underlying metabolic conditions, and align any intervention with your specific health goals. Ultimately, sustainable metabolic health is built through consistent, evidence-based lifestyle choices, not through unregulated products with exaggerated claims.

5. Safety Considerations and When to Consult a Physician

Safety Considerations and When to Consult a Physician

Navigating the landscape of metabolism boosters requires a clear-eyed assessment of safety. Many popular ingredients, from high-dose caffeine and green tea extract to synephrine and certain herbal blends, are not without risk. The FDA's regulatory findings often highlight issues with adulteration, inaccurate labeling, and the presence of undisclosed pharmaceutical substances in some products. The primary safety concerns center on cardiovascular strain, hepatotoxicity, and adverse interactions with medications.

Strong evidence links stimulant-based boosters to increased heart rate, blood pressure, and palpitations, posing significant risks for individuals with underlying cardiovascular conditions. Evidence for liver injury is more variable but is a well-documented, serious adverse event associated with specific ingredients like green tea extract in concentrated supplement forms. The evidence for long-term safety of most proprietary blends is notably limited.

Clinical Perspective: From a clinical standpoint, "metabolism boosters" are often a pharmacologically active mix. We assess them as we would any drug: considering half-life, receptor activity, metabolic pathways, and potential for interaction. The lack of rigorous long-term safety data means we must default to a precautionary principle, especially for vulnerable populations.

You should exercise extreme caution or avoid these products entirely if you have:

  • Known heart, liver, or kidney disease
  • Hypertension or a history of arrhythmia
  • Anxiety disorders or are prone to panic attacks
  • A history of eating disorders
  • Are pregnant, breastfeeding, or trying to conceive

When to Consult a Physician

A proactive consultation with a healthcare provider is strongly advised before starting any metabolism-boosting supplement. This is non-negotiable if you fall into any of the cautionary categories above. Specifically, schedule an appointment to discuss:

  • Full Medication Review: To assess risks of herb-drug interactions, especially with blood thinners, antidepressants, thyroid medication, or stimulants.
  • Baseline Health Status: To check unmanaged hypertension or undiagnosed metabolic conditions that could be exacerbated.
  • Realistic Goal Setting: To align any supplement use with evidence-based strategies for weight management and metabolic health.

Discontinue use immediately and seek medical attention if you experience symptoms such as chest pain, severe headache, shortness of breath, jaundice (yellowing of skin or eyes), dark urine, or abdominal pain. Responsible health decisions are built on transparency with your care team and a critical evaluation of potential risks versus often modest and uncertain benefits.

Are metabolism-boosting supplements effective for significant weight loss?

The evidence for over-the-counter metabolism boosters leading to substantial, sustained weight loss is generally weak and inconsistent. Many popular ingredients, such as green tea extract, caffeine, and capsaicin, may produce a very modest, temporary increase in metabolic rate or fat oxidation. However, this effect is often too small to translate into meaningful weight loss without significant changes to diet and physical activity. Furthermore, many studies are short-term, funded by supplement companies, or conducted in specific populations, limiting their generalizability. The term "metabolism booster" is largely a marketing construct; a pill cannot override the fundamental laws of energy balance. Sustainable weight management is best achieved through evidence-based lifestyle interventions.

Expert Insight: Clinicians view these products with skepticism. A "boost" measured in a lab of 50-100 extra calories burned per day is easily negated by one small snack. We focus on the bigger picture: building muscle through resistance training is a proven, sustainable way to elevate resting metabolic rate over the long term.

What are the key risks and side effects of these products, and who should absolutely avoid them?

Risks range from mild to severe. Common side effects include jitteriness, anxiety, insomnia, digestive upset, and increased heart rate due to stimulants like caffeine and synephrine. More serious risks involve liver toxicity (linked to high-dose green tea extract and certain proprietary blends), cardiovascular strain (elevated blood pressure, arrhythmias), and potential interactions with prescription medications. Specific groups who should avoid these supplements include: individuals with heart conditions, hypertension, liver or kidney disease, anxiety disorders, pregnant or breastfeeding women, and anyone taking medications for diabetes, depression, or blood thinning. The lack of rigorous FDA pre-market approval for supplements means safety and purity are not guaranteed.

When should I talk to my doctor about metabolism or weight concerns, and how should I prepare?

Consult a physician if you are considering a new supplement, have underlying health conditions, experience persistent fatigue despite adequate sleep, or if your weight changes unexpectedly without clear cause. Before your appointment, prepare a list of all supplements and medications you take (including dosages), note any symptoms you're experiencing, and document your typical diet and activity patterns. Bring the supplement bottle(s) to show the doctor the exact ingredient label. This information is crucial for assessing potential interactions, underlying metabolic issues (like thyroid dysfunction), and for creating a safe, personalized plan that addresses root causes rather than relying on unproven boosters.

Expert Insight: A prepared patient enables a more productive conversation. Instead of asking "Is this supplement good?", ask "Given my health history and current medications, is this supplement safe for me, and is there an evidence-based alternative you would recommend for my specific goals?"

How can I support my metabolism in a safe, evidence-based way?

Focus on foundational lifestyle factors with strong scientific support. Prioritize: 1) Strength training: Building lean muscle mass increases your resting metabolic rate. 2) Adequate protein intake: It has a higher thermic effect of food and supports muscle maintenance. 3) Quality sleep: Chronic sleep deprivation disrupts hormones like leptin and ghrelin, harming metabolic health. 4) Managing stress: Chronic high cortisol can promote fat storage, particularly visceral fat. 5) Staying hydrated: Water is essential for all cellular processes, including energy metabolism. These strategies work synergistically, are low-risk, and provide health benefits far beyond a minor metabolic tweak.
